Registration and Verification Process
Signing up for a betting app usually takes less than five minutes. You’ll be asked for an email address, a password and a preferred currency – most Irish sites default to euros. After you confirm the email, the next step is the KYC (Know Your Customer) verification, which can feel a bit bureaucratic but is essential for security.
The verification typically requires a copy of a government‑issued ID (passport or driver’s licence) and a recent utility bill for address proof. Some apps also ask for a selfie to match the ID photo. Once approved, you can start betting and claim any welcome bonus; the whole process is usually completed within one business day if the documents are clear.

Responsible Gambling Tools Built Into Apps
Every reputable betting app includes tools to help you stay in control. You can set daily, weekly or monthly deposit limits, and you can also impose loss limits that stop you from betting once reached. Most platforms also provide a self‑exclusion option that blocks your account for a set period, from 24 hours up to permanent.
In addition, look for apps that display clear information about problem‑gambling resources, such as the Irish Gambling Helpline (1800 222 222). The best apps make it easy to access these tools from the main menu, without having to dig through a help centre.
